✨ 开发者必备神器来了
如果你也在做开发,这个项目能省你 80% 时间
亲测好用,强烈推荐给需要的朋友
自己撸个 WHOOP 健康数据 App:Goose 开源项目上手
WHOOP 手环用的人不少,但官方 App 的数据基本就是"给你看什么你就看什么"。最近有个叫 Goose 的开源项目火了,几天时间就拿到了 2,100+ ⭐——它做的事情很简单但很硬核:直接通过蓝牙连 WHOOP 5.0 手环,把数据拉到本地,自己跑健康指标。
它做了什么
Goose 是一个本地优先的 iOS 健康数据项目。你手上有 WHOOP 5.0 手环?打开 Goose 的 iOS App,蓝牙直连,数据直接进你手机,不走任何第三方服务器。
核心能力包括:
技术架构相当扎实
这个项目虽然刚起步,但技术选型很讲究:
数据管线完全本地化,没有任何云端依赖。WHOOP 5.0 手环暴露的蓝牙服务被 Goose 直接消费,经过 Rust 核心处理后呈现为各种健康仪表板。
开发体验
目前还是 Alpha 阶段的 proof-of-concept,作者很坦诚——性能还需要优化,App 会有卡顿。但构建流程已经理顺了:
# 安装 iOS Rust 编译目标 rustup target add aarch64-apple-ios aarch64-apple-ios-sim x86_64-apple-ios # 模拟器构建 xcodebuild -project GooseSwift.xcodeproj \ -scheme GooseSwift -configuration Debug \ -destination 'platform=iOS Simulator,name=iPhone 17' build 物理设备也能直接构建和部署,甚至支持 devicectl 命令行安装和启动。
设计参考
健康指标的 UI 设计大量参考了 Bevel 的产品界面,作者也大方地在 README 里做了 credit。睡眠、恢复、训练负荷这些核心页面的视觉风格都很有质感。
谁适合关注这个项目
时间线
作者说 6 月 13 日 会发布第一个 TestFlight 公共 beta。现在可以先 clone 仓库看看代码、评估一下是否值得等这个 beta。
⚠️ 目前仅支持 WHOOP 5.0,其他代的手环不兼容。
项目地址:github.com/b-nnett/goose
💬 互动一下
觉得不错?点个「在看」,让更多开发者看到分享给需要的朋友,一起进步评论区聊聊:你正在用哪款 AI 编程工具?有什么体验想分享?
📌 关注我,下期更精彩
夜雨聆风